Sign In — Free (10 views/day)CREDIT UNIONS CHARTERED IN MI AAC CREDIT UNION, founded in 1937, is a mid-sized nonprofit that reported $11.9M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 11%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. The organization ran a surplus of $2.3M, a strong 19% operating margin.
PROVIDE FINANCIAL SERVICES AND PRODUCTS TO MEMBERS
